General annotation (Comments)
| Function | Polymerase-regulating component of the cleavage and polyadenylation factor (CPF) complex, which plays a key role in polyadenylation-dependent pre-mRNA 3'-end formation and cooperates with cleavage factors including the CFIA complex and NAB4/CFIB. Pre-mRNA polyadenylation factor that directly interacts with poly(A) polymerase PAP1. This inhibits the extension of an oligo(A) primer by limiting access of the RNA substrate to the C-terminal RNA binding domain of PAP1. Seems to tether PAP1 to the cleavage factor I. Ref.5 |
| Subunit structure | Component of the cleavage and polyadenylation factor (CPF) complex, which is composed of PTI1, SYC1, SSU72, GLC7, MPE1, REF2, PFS2, PTA1, YSH1/BRR5, SWD2, CFT2/YDH1, YTH1, CFT1/YHH1, FIP1 and PAP1. In the CPF complex probably interacts directly with PAP1 and YTH1. Interacts with RNA14. Ref.1 Ref.4 Ref.5 Ref.6 Ref.8 Ref.11 |
| Subcellular location | |
| Domain | Circular dichroism measurements suggest that the protein is largely unstructured in the absence of interaction with PAP1. Ref.11 |
| Miscellaneous | Present with 1310 molecules/cell in log phase SD medium. |
| Sequence similarities | Belongs to the FIP1 family. |
